    Situated in Cleveland County, a private, wooded 10A± acre parcel blends the tranquility of country living with the unmatched convenience of city access. This parcel is in a highly sought-after area, ideally positioned just 20 miles from downtown Oklahoma City, near the vibrant community of Norman and the thriving city of Moore to the west. With Main Street and I-35 just around the corner, you're effortlessly connected to everything yet surrounded by the peaceful beauty of open skies and classic Oklahoma landscapes. Whether you're envisioning an exclusive residential retreat, a custom luxury development, or a legacy investment, this property delivers. It sits just to the north of The Timbers at Black Stone, one of the most successful and refined developments of its time, offering a glimpse of the tremendous potential this area holds. Investors and developers will appreciate the carefully crafted deed restrictions, designed to preserve the integrity and long-term value of your investment. You're purchasing a property that's ready for development, with key steps like surveying and city-approved addresses already completed to support a smooth and efficient build process.Adding to its appeal is its proximity to Lake Stanley Draper, just three-quarters of a mile away, a hidden gem offering a blend of natural beauty and recreational opportunities. It features 34 miles of scenic shoreline and is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. Residents will enjoy access to boating, water skiing, and jet skiing, along with multiple fishing piers and a full-service marina. A variety of paved and natural hiking and mountain biking trails, and horseback riding areas provide adventure for all ages. Picnic with family at scenic spots like Sunset Park on the south side of the lake, where expansive open space creates an atmosphere of year-round leisure and serenity. Lake Thunderbird, also in close proximity, offers even more opportunities for water recreation, hiking, and outdoor enjoyment.With every essential amenity just moments away, including shopping, dining, healthcare, schools, and more, this property truly offers the best of both worlds.
